Skip to content
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
16 changes: 16 additions & 0 deletions Resources/Locale/en-US/_Misfit/markings/vulpkanin.ftl
Original file line number Diff line number Diff line change
@@ -0,0 +1,16 @@
# Ears

marking-VulpEarWolf-wolf = Wolf ears (Base)
marking-VulpEarWolf-wolf-inner = Wolf ears (Inner)
marking-VulpEarWolf = Wolf Ears

# Tails
marking-VulpTailCoyote-coyote = Coyote tail (Base)
marking-VulpTailCoyote = Coyote

marking-VulpTailFox-fox = Fox tail (Base)
marking-VulpTailFox-fox-tip = Fox tail (Tip)
marking-VulpTailFox = Vulpkanin Fox

marking-VulpTailOtie-otie = Otie tail (Base)
marking-VulpTailOtie = Otie
Original file line number Diff line number Diff line change
Expand Up @@ -3,7 +3,7 @@
id: VulpTailFennec
bodyPart: Tail
markingCategory: Tail
speciesRestriction: [ Vulpkanin ]
speciesRestriction: [Vulpkanin]
sprites:
- sprite: Mobs/Customization/Vulpkanin/tail_markings.rsi
state: fennec
Expand All @@ -14,7 +14,7 @@
id: VulpTailFluffy
bodyPart: Tail
markingCategory: Tail
speciesRestriction: [ Vulpkanin ]
speciesRestriction: [Vulpkanin]
sprites:
- sprite: Mobs/Customization/Vulpkanin/tail_markings.rsi
state: fluffy
Expand All @@ -25,7 +25,7 @@
id: VulpTailHusky
bodyPart: Tail
markingCategory: Tail
speciesRestriction: [ Vulpkanin ]
speciesRestriction: [Vulpkanin]
sprites:
- sprite: Mobs/Customization/Vulpkanin/tail_markings.rsi
state: husky
Expand All @@ -38,7 +38,7 @@
id: VulpTailLong
bodyPart: Tail
markingCategory: Tail
speciesRestriction: [ Vulpkanin ]
speciesRestriction: [Vulpkanin]
sprites:
- sprite: Mobs/Customization/Vulpkanin/tail_markings.rsi
state: long
Expand All @@ -49,7 +49,7 @@
id: VulpTailVulp
bodyPart: Tail
markingCategory: Tail
speciesRestriction: [ Vulpkanin ]
speciesRestriction: [Vulpkanin]
sprites:
- sprite: Mobs/Customization/Vulpkanin/tail_markings.rsi
state: vulp
Expand All @@ -60,7 +60,7 @@
id: VulpTailVulpFade
bodyPart: Tail
markingCategory: Tail
speciesRestriction: [ Vulpkanin ]
speciesRestriction: [Vulpkanin]
sprites:
- sprite: Mobs/Customization/Vulpkanin/tail_markings.rsi
state: vulp
Expand Down
24 changes: 12 additions & 12 deletions Resources/Prototypes/Entities/Mobs/Customization/Markings/scars.yml
Original file line number Diff line number Diff line change
Expand Up @@ -2,7 +2,7 @@
id: ScarEyeRight
bodyPart: Head
markingCategory: Head
speciesRestriction: [Human, Dwarf, SlimePerson]
speciesRestriction: [Human, Dwarf, SlimePerson, Vulpkanin] # Misfit - added Vulpkanin
followSkinColor: true
sprites:
- sprite: Mobs/Customization/scars.rsi
Expand All @@ -12,7 +12,7 @@
id: ScarEyeLeft
bodyPart: Head
markingCategory: Head
speciesRestriction: [Human, Dwarf, SlimePerson]
speciesRestriction: [Human, Dwarf, SlimePerson, Vulpkanin] # Misfit - added Vulpkanin
followSkinColor: true
sprites:
- sprite: Mobs/Customization/scars.rsi
Expand All @@ -22,7 +22,7 @@
id: ScarTopSurgeryShort
bodyPart: Chest
markingCategory: Chest
speciesRestriction: [Human, Dwarf, Reptilian, SlimePerson, Moth, Arachnid, Diona]
speciesRestriction: [Human, Dwarf, Reptilian, SlimePerson, Vulpkanin] # Misfit - added Vulpkanin
sexRestriction: [Male]
followSkinColor: true
sprites:
Expand All @@ -33,7 +33,7 @@
id: ScarTopSurgeryLong
bodyPart: Chest
markingCategory: Chest
speciesRestriction: [Human, Dwarf, Reptilian, SlimePerson, Moth, Arachnid, Diona]
speciesRestriction: [Human, Dwarf, Reptilian, SlimePerson, Moth, Arachnid, Diona, Vulpkanin] # Misfit - added Vulpkanin
sexRestriction: [Male]
followSkinColor: true
sprites:
Expand All @@ -44,7 +44,7 @@
id: ScarChest
bodyPart: Chest
markingCategory: Chest
speciesRestriction: [Human, Dwarf, Reptilian, SlimePerson, Moth, Arachnid, Diona]
speciesRestriction: [Human, Dwarf, Reptilian, SlimePerson, Moth, Arachnid, Diona, Vulpkanin] # Misfit - added Vulpkanin
followSkinColor: true
sprites:
- sprite: Mobs/Customization/scars.rsi
Expand All @@ -54,7 +54,7 @@
id: ScarNeck
bodyPart: Head
markingCategory: Head
speciesRestriction: [Human, Dwarf, Reptilian, SlimePerson]
speciesRestriction: [Human, Dwarf, Reptilian, SlimePerson, Vulpkanin] # Misfit - added Vulpkanin
followSkinColor: true
sprites:
- sprite: Mobs/Customization/scars.rsi
Expand All @@ -64,7 +64,7 @@
id: ScarChestBullets
bodyPart: Chest
markingCategory: Chest
speciesRestriction: [Human, Dwarf, Reptilian, SlimePerson, Moth, Arachnid]
speciesRestriction: [Human, Dwarf, Reptilian, SlimePerson, Moth, Arachnid, Vulpkanin] # Misfit - added Vulpkanin
followSkinColor: true
sprites:
- sprite: Mobs/Customization/scars.rsi
Expand All @@ -74,7 +74,7 @@
id: ScarStomachBullets
bodyPart: Chest
markingCategory: Chest
speciesRestriction: [Human, Dwarf, Reptilian, SlimePerson, Moth, Arachnid]
speciesRestriction: [Human, Dwarf, Reptilian, SlimePerson, Moth, Arachnid, Vulpkanin] # Misfit - added Vulpkanin
followSkinColor: true
sprites:
- sprite: Mobs/Customization/scars.rsi
Expand All @@ -84,7 +84,7 @@
id: ScarFace1
bodyPart: Head
markingCategory: Head
speciesRestriction: [Human, Dwarf, Reptilian, SlimePerson, Moth]
speciesRestriction: [Human, Dwarf, Reptilian, SlimePerson, Moth, Vulpkanin] # Misfit - added Vulpkanin
followSkinColor: true
sprites:
- sprite: Mobs/Customization/scars.rsi
Expand All @@ -94,7 +94,7 @@
id: ScarFace2
bodyPart: Head
markingCategory: Head
speciesRestriction: [Human, Dwarf, Reptilian, SlimePerson, Moth]
speciesRestriction: [Human, Dwarf, Reptilian, SlimePerson, Moth, Vulpkanin] # Misfit - added Vulpkanin
followSkinColor: true
sprites:
- sprite: Mobs/Customization/scars.rsi
Expand All @@ -104,7 +104,7 @@
id: ScarEyeRightSmall
bodyPart: Head
markingCategory: Head
speciesRestriction: [Human, Dwarf, Reptilian, SlimePerson]
speciesRestriction: [Human, Dwarf, Reptilian, SlimePerson, Vulpkanin] # Misfit - added Vulpkanin
followSkinColor: true
sprites:
- sprite: Mobs/Customization/scars.rsi
Expand All @@ -114,7 +114,7 @@
id: ScarEyeLeftSmall
bodyPart: Head
markingCategory: Head
speciesRestriction: [Human, Dwarf, Reptilian, SlimePerson]
speciesRestriction: [Human, Dwarf, Reptilian, SlimePerson, Vulpkanin] # Misfit - added Vulpkanin
followSkinColor: true
sprites:
- sprite: Mobs/Customization/scars.rsi
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-114,7 +114,7 @@
id: TattooEyeRight
bodyPart: Eyes
markingCategory: [Head]
speciesRestriction: [Human, SlimePerson, Reptilian, Dwarf]
speciesRestriction: [Human, SlimePerson, Reptilian, Dwarf, Vulpkanin] # Misfit - added vulpkanin
coloring:
default:
type:
Expand All @@ -128,7 +128,7 @@
id: TattooEyeLeft
bodyPart: Eyes
markingCategory: Head
speciesRestriction: [Human, SlimePerson, Reptilian, Dwarf]
speciesRestriction: [Human, SlimePerson, Reptilian, Dwarf, Vulpkanin] # Misfit - added vulpkanin
coloring:
default:
type:
Expand Down Expand Up @@ -166,33 +166,7 @@
- sprite: Mobs/Customization/tattoos.rsi
state: tattoo_eye_moth_l

- type: marking
id: TattooEyeVulpkaninRight
bodyPart: Eyes
markingCategory: [Head]
speciesRestriction: [Vulpkanin]
coloring:
default:
type:
!type:EyeColoring
negative: true
sprites:
- sprite: Mobs/Customization/tattoos.rsi
state: tattoo_eye_vulpkanin_r

- type: marking
id: TattooEyeVulpkaninLeft
bodyPart: Eyes
markingCategory: Head
speciesRestriction: [Vulpkanin]
coloring:
default:
type:
!type:EyeColoring
negative: true
sprites:
- sprite: Mobs/Customization/tattoos.rsi
state: tattoo_eye_vulpkanin_l
# Misfit - removed vulpkanin eye tattoo in exchange for the human one

- type: marking
id: TattooEyeshadowUpper
Expand All @@ -217,4 +191,4 @@
forcedColoring: true
sprites:
- sprite: Mobs/Customization/tattoos.rsi
state: eyeshadow_lower
state: eyeshadow_lower
128 changes: 6 additions & 122 deletions Resources/Prototypes/Entities/Mobs/Species/vulpkanin.yml
Original file line number Diff line number Diff line change
Expand Up @@ -7,10 +7,10 @@
components:
- type: Hunger
- type: Thirst
- type: MessyDrinker
spillChance: 0.33
# - type: MessyDrinker # Misfit - Removed messy drinker. Goofy gimmick.
# spillChance: 0.33
- type: Icon
sprite: Mobs/Species/Vulpkanin/parts.rsi
sprite: _Misfit/Mobs/Species/Vulpkanin/parts.rsi # Misfit - Change to Paradise based sprites
state: full
- type: Body
prototype: Vulpkanin
Expand Down Expand Up @@ -49,16 +49,7 @@
- type: TemperatureProtection
heatingCoefficient: 1.2
coolingCoefficient: 0.3
- type: JumpAbility
action: ActionVulpkaninGravityJump
canCollide: true
jumpDistance: 3
jumpSound:
path: /Audio/Weapons/punchmiss.ogg
params:
pitch: 1.33
volume: -5
variation: 0.05
# The Den - Removed jump ability for being to gamey.
- type: Sprite # Drawlayers. Top to bottom in order I believe.
netsync: false
layers:
Expand Down Expand Up @@ -115,61 +106,7 @@
- HeadTop
- HeadSide
- FacialHair
- Hair
markingsDisplacement:
Hair:
sizeMaps:
32:
sprite: Mobs/Species/Vulpkanin/displacement.rsi
state: hair
- type: Inventory
speciesId: vulpkanin
displacements:
jumpsuit:
sizeMaps:
32:
sprite: Mobs/Species/Vulpkanin/displacement.rsi
state: jumpsuit
back:
sizeMaps:
32:
sprite: Mobs/Species/Vulpkanin/displacement.rsi
state: back
outerClothing:
sizeMaps:
32:
sprite: Mobs/Species/Vulpkanin/displacement.rsi
state: outerwear
gloves:
sizeMaps:
32:
sprite: Mobs/Species/Vulpkanin/displacement.rsi
state: hand
shoes:
sizeMaps:
32:
sprite: Mobs/Species/Vulpkanin/displacement.rsi
state: shoes
head:
sizeMaps:
32:
sprite: Mobs/Species/Vulpkanin/displacement.rsi
state: head
neck:
sizeMaps:
32:
sprite: Mobs/Species/Vulpkanin/displacement.rsi
state: neck
eyes:
sizeMaps:
32:
sprite: Mobs/Species/Vulpkanin/displacement.rsi
state: eyes
belt:
sizeMaps:
32:
sprite: Mobs/Species/Vulpkanin/displacement.rsi
state: belt
# Misfit - deleted displacement maps

- type: entity
parent: [BaseSpeciesDummy]
Expand All @@ -182,57 +119,4 @@
- Snout
- HeadTop
- HeadSide
markingsDisplacement:
Hair:
sizeMaps:
32:
sprite: Mobs/Species/Vulpkanin/displacement.rsi
state: hair
- type: Inventory
speciesId: vulpkanin
displacements:
jumpsuit:
sizeMaps:
32:
sprite: Mobs/Species/Vulpkanin/displacement.rsi
state: jumpsuit
back:
sizeMaps:
32:
sprite: Mobs/Species/Vulpkanin/displacement.rsi
state: back
outerClothing:
sizeMaps:
32:
sprite: Mobs/Species/Vulpkanin/displacement.rsi
state: outerwear
gloves:
sizeMaps:
32:
sprite: Mobs/Species/Vulpkanin/displacement.rsi
state: hand
shoes:
sizeMaps:
32:
sprite: Mobs/Species/Vulpkanin/displacement.rsi
state: shoes
head:
sizeMaps:
32:
sprite: Mobs/Species/Vulpkanin/displacement.rsi
state: head
neck:
sizeMaps:
32:
sprite: Mobs/Species/Vulpkanin/displacement.rsi
state: neck
eyes:
sizeMaps:
32:
sprite: Mobs/Species/Vulpkanin/displacement.rsi
state: eyes
belt:
sizeMaps:
32:
sprite: Mobs/Species/Vulpkanin/displacement.rsi
state: belt
# Misfit - deleted displacement maps
Loading
Loading